Outrigger pads are large, flat plates placed under the outriggers of cranes, aerial work platforms, and other heavy equipment. Their primary purpose is to distribute the weight of the equipment over a larger area, increasing stability and minimizing the risk of tipping.
Using quality outrigger pads significantly enhances safety on construction sites. According to the Occupational Safety and Health Administration (OSHA), improper equipment setup contributes to approximately 40% of crane accidents. Effective outrigger pads mitigate this risk by improving weight distribution.
| Type | Material | Benefits |
|---|---|---|
| Wood | Plywood or laminated wood | Cost-effective, lightweight |
| Plastic | High-density polyethylene | Durable, water-resistant |
| Composite | Various synthetic materials | Strong, non-corrosive |
When selecting outrigger pads, consider factors like weight capacity, size, and the environmental conditions of your work site. For example, composite pads are ideal for demanding conditions as they resist corrosion and are lightweight, making them easy to handle.

Regular inspection for wear, cracking, or deformation is essential. Clean pads after use to ensure longevity and effectiveness.

Outrigger pads are available in various sizes, typically ranging from 24”x24” to 48”x48”, allowing for flexibility depending on the equipment and site conditions.
